Definition
'Blowups' is the plural of 'blowup' and can mean explosions, intense arguments, or enlarged photos or images.
Usage & Nuances
Used in informal and semi-formal English. Main contexts: literal explosions, heated arguments ('family blowups'), or photo enlargements. Context will clarify which meaning applies. The singular 'blowup' is more common than the plural.
